I have had it done.

You get the dry eyes because you have severed the nerves that tell your tear ducts that your eye is dry. You get the feeling overall, but the immediate area does not know about it. In time it gets better and you need drops less.

I have had it done and know of 3 others. All had dry eyes for varying amounts of time and all are ok now and happy. The type of lasik will have a huge affect and it sounds like you are aware of that, keep up your research for the best of what you want.

Mine were done 5 years ago and I know a lot has changed. I am very glad that I did it. Took me about a year before I stopped having the dreams about forgetting to take my contacts out at night.
